Ordinals
beta
Address 12ABZ7xUsHVVrK96N78pLKP6UZVNcnLqt9
sat balance
1092
outputs
0309a49dcb520bb9ac12941b4d11c6140a6a2d3885048db5cb16e782b8674530:2
ab7560d7abd5ba13b2cc19c5fc905d9ac2498d888e31bed7ad6fd6fee7891a72:2